From Lawn to Lush: A Beginner's Guide to Home Irrigation
Transform your bare lawn into a vibrant oasis with the power of irrigation. This beginner's guide will walk you through the essentials of setting up a system that delivers just the right amount of moisture to your plants. First, figure out your yard's needs. Consider factors like soil type, sunlight exposure, and the types of grass varieties you want to cultivate. Once you have a clear understanding of your landscape, you can choose the irrigation technique that's best suited for your needs.
Widely used options include sprinklers, drip irrigation, and soaker hoses. Each system has its own set of advantages and cons, so do some research to find the perfect fit for your garden. Remember, proper irrigation is crucial for a healthy and thriving lawn.
